One major downfall in the fashion industry is the imbalance between men and women, and there’s often such a heavy focus on women in mainstream fashion that men are left behind. There is often a general assumption that men have less of an interest in fashion than women, but that’s not the case – we all still wear clothes! So, if you’re looking for some inspiration this fall, here are ten men outfit ideas for fall.
A turtleneck and casual blazer
A lot of the time, men’s outfits tend to be business attire, but it’s time to let loose a little. Pairing a black turtleneck jumper with a casual blazer or jacket and jeans is an effortless yet meaningful outfit.
Trench jacket and jeans
Trench jackets are everywhere in women’s fashion this year, so why not in men’s, too? Another casual outfit idea is a pair of jeans paired with any sweater and a beige trench coat.
Bomber jacket and boots
The fall is a great time to spend immersed in nature, surrounded by the beautiful orange hues, and your outfit needs to allow this. If you’re doing some exploring, pair some wellington boots with neutral-colored jeans, a sweater, and a bomber jacket.
Statement jacket
In terms of business attire, sometimes you need an outfit that’ll make you stand out, and this season has just the trick. Find a statement-colored jacket – red, or just black are brilliant choices – and add this to a white t-shirt.
Puffer jacket style
On the other side of fashion, the puffer jacket is making waves in streetwear, and it’s something that any sport-style man needs to try. Just pair some black or blue jeans with a puffer jacket, in either red, blue, or black.
Leather biker jacket
For something a little more edgy, maybe it’s time to pull off a leather biker jacket. One of the best ways to wear this is with a black ribbed top and black jean with a classy belt and sneakers.
The turtleneck and suit
We’ve already mentioned pairing a turtleneck top with a blazer, but it’s a combination we just can’t get enough of. This time, swap out your regular shirt for a tight-fitting turtleneck top and finish with matching suit trousers and jacket.
Cuffed trousers and loafers
If the Mediterranean style intrigues you, then perhaps it’s time to try this outfit. Pair some trendy leather loafer shoes with a pair of slim black suit pants or jeans and roll them up a little to reveal the ankle.
Cowl neck and jeans
For a more hipster-style outfit, it’s time to get out the cowl neck jumper. Throw this on and finish the outfit with some loose jeans, some Converse, and a backpack.
Contrast shirt and sweater
Whether it’s for business or casual, you can never go wrong with a complementary shirt and sweater combo. As long as your shirt is a flattering colour for your shirt, such as a forest green shirt and grey sweater, just pair with either a suit or some trousers.
